- The DINAMIC project investigates the interplay between diet, the gut microbiota, and the host in the context of cardiometabolic health. Using state-of-the-art prospective human cohorts, microbiota profiling allows the consortium to identify specific features associated with disease states. - An increased intestinal permeability (IP), also known as leaky gut, could be responsible for activation of the immune system and inflammation, a common mechanism in many chronic age-related diseases.
